    I Close My Eyes

    I close my eyes...

    And I design...

    Deep within the reaches

    Of my mind...

    A Spread of leaves...

    On a bed of clay...

    With a head of moss...

    For you on to lay...

    So near besides me in unison

    As the twittering birds fly overhead

    The shy deer pauses us by

    As it stops to feed

    Content they and we

    One with Nature

    As the whisper of the winds

    Caressingly passes overhead

    Songs soft to you of devotion

    Cast out for thine ears alone...

    Then Sun It Set Into the West

    Then Sun it set into the West

    Another day it beckoned rest

    While yet my Heaven it endured

    Your fragrance lingered near

    Natural perfume of your hair

    Which flows upon my shoulder

    Where for nights rest

    You lay your head

    Then morning’s light brought life

    Such as I had of but dreamed

    For vision mine of memory

    ‘Twas real with You beside me

    Fulfilled I felt like unbeknown

    Before had been I in life

    So all was right...

    And bright...

    And Happiness itself

    It blossomed forth for me

    For me who had on life glanced

    With but dark dismal despair

    A smile from deep deep within

    From deep within the heart of mine

    Burst forth to outwards openness

    To spread to linger and to play

    In warmth upon the lips

    That you had kissed...

    So tenderly with Love...

    I Walked By...

    I walked by...

    You turned and you brushed me

    For the shortest of moments in time

    Your body my body contacted

    And the fleeting moment ‘twas mine

    Your aura surrounding projected

    Merged with mine in perfect accord

    Your fragrance and presence fulfilling

    Each dream man didst ever afford

    So -- I reached out...

    Like wisp of the wind in the air

    For to hold to that moment together

    Alas moving swift -- you weren’t there

    Visions appear in the eyes view

    Dreams haunt the sleeping at times

    Yet ‘twas a short wakeful moment

    When you appeared to be mine

    And -- I’ll be waiting
